Can AI tools replace human proofreading?
AI is excellent for grammar and basic clarity, but it isn’t a total substitute for a real human reader-especially for nuanced arguments or style. Our research shows the best results come from using AI first, then doing a personal review.

Will AI catch plagiarism or citation mistakes?
Some AI tools spot plagiarism, but citation checking is limited. For citations, review them yourself or use specialized checkers.
What if AI suggests a change I disagree with?
It’s normal to skip some suggestions. AI is a helper, not the final judge. Trust your knowledge of the assignment.
